Revolutionizing Metal Fabrication: How Metal Laser Cutting Machines are Transforming the Industry
In recent years, metal fabrication has witnessed a significant transformation with the advent of metal laser cutting machines. These advanced tools have revolutionized the industry, making the once laborious and time-consuming process of metal cutting faster, more precise, and highly efficient.
Metal laser cutting machines employ a high-powered laser beam to precisely cut through various thicknesses and types of metal with unparalleled accuracy. The laser beam can effortlessly slice through stainless steel, aluminum, brass, copper, and other alloys, providing manufacturers with immense flexibility and versatility in their operations.
One of the most significant advantages of metal laser cutting machines is their exceptional precision. Unlike traditional cutting methods that rely on physical tools, lasers can cut metal with microscopic accuracy, resulting in clean and precise edges. This precision ensures that manufacturers can achieve intricate designs and shapes with ease, whether it is a simple straight line or a complex pattern.
Moreover, metal laser cutting machines excel in speed and efficiency. With rapid advancements in laser technology, these machines have become incredibly fast, significantly reducing production time. This enhanced efficiency not only boosts productivity but also allows manufacturers to meet tight deadlines and cater to a growing demand in the market.
Metal laser cutting machines also offer superior flexibility. They can effortlessly switch between various cutting techniques, such as vector cutting, raster engraving, and vector engraving. This flexibility allows manufacturers to adapt to different project requirements, whether it involves cutting thin metal sheets for delicate jewelry or thick plates for heavy industrial applications.
Furthermore, metal laser cutting machines ensure minimal material wastage. Traditional cutting methods often result in significant material loss due to rough cuts and imprecise measurements. However, laser cutting eliminates these issues, optimizing material utilization and reducing waste. This not only saves costs for manufacturers but also contributes to a more sustainable and eco-friendly manufacturing process.
The ease of automation is another noteworthy advantage of metal laser cutting machines. These machines can be seamlessly integrated into computer-aided design (CAD) software, allowing for automated cutting processes. Manufacturers can program the machine to follow specific patterns and designs, enabling efficient mass production while maintaining consistent quality.
In addition to these benefits, metal laser cutting machines have improved workplace safety. Traditional cutting methods involve the use of sharp tools and expose workers to potential hazards. Laser cutting, on the other hand, eliminates the need for physical contact with the metal and reduces the risk of accidents or injuries. This ensures a safer and more secure working environment for operators.
